The Rise of a Drag Icon
The Vivienne, a name that resonates deeply within the drag community and beyond, was more than just a performer; they were a beacon of creativity and authenticity. Born James Lee Williams, The Vivienne embarked on their journey into the drag scene in 2015 as a tribute to Vivienne Westwood, a designer known for her bold and rebellious style. Williams adopted the drag name as an homage to the iconic fashion designer whose work inspired their passion for self-expression and performance art.
The Vivienne’s initial foray into the drag scene began in Liverpool, a city known for its vibrant cultural landscape. Known for their charisma and talent, The Vivienne quickly became a sought-after performer within the local drag community. Their unique style and humor set them apart, leading to their appointment as the UK Drag Ambassador for the beloved reality series RuPaul’s Drag Race in 2015. This role marked a turning point in their career, setting the stage for their rise to fame and recognition on a larger scale.
In 2019, The Vivienne’s career took a dramatic upturn when they secured the title of the inaugural winner of RuPaul’s Drag Race UK. This victory was not only a personal triumph but also a significant milestone for the British drag community, paving the way for increased visibility and opportunities. Following this success, The Vivienne made a notable appearance on RuPaul’s Drag Race All Stars Season 7, further cementing their status as a global drag icon. Their performances on the show were celebrated for their creativity, humor, and emotional depth, leaving a lasting impact on the viewers and the drag community alike.

The Vivienne’s Artistic Pursuits
Following their success on RuPaul’s Drag Race UK, The Vivienne ventured into the realm of musical theatre, marking a significant shift in their artistic pursuits. In 2022, they took the stage as the Wicked Witch of the West in the West End revival of The Wizard of Oz at the Gillian Lynne Theatre in London. The role was a transformative experience for The Vivienne, who saw the Emerald City as a metaphor for the journey of self-discovery and acceptance. In an interview with culture blog JaDar, The Vivienne shared personal reflections on the role, emphasizing the significance of playing the Wicked Witch for a queer performer: “You never knows the doors that are gonna be open. You always think, to be on the West End or something like that, you have to [have] years of training and everything else. But I kind-of did do years of training but it was just an unconventional way. You know, treading the boards for years, getting changes on bear barrels, and then doing big drag tours and touring the world, so that kind-of geared me up to it.”

The Tragic News
On January 5, 2024, the entertainment world was shaken by the sudden and tragic passing of The Vivienne, the inaugural winner of RuPaul’s Drag Race UK. At just 32 years old, The Vivienne left an indelible mark on the drag community and the broader entertainment industry, and their untimely death has prompted an outpouring of grief and admiration from fans and fellow performers alike.
The news of The Vivienne’s death was first confirmed by their publicist and manager, Simon Jones, via an emotional statement on Instagram. Jones, who had managed The Vivienne since 2019, expressed his deep sorrow and shared a moving tribute: “These are words I never ever wanted to write. Viv was a close friend, a client, and someone I loved very much. From the moment I met them in 2019, I knew we could create magic together and I became their manager. Their talent was immense, and the light they brought to every room was astonishing.”
Jones further elaborated on the ongoing investigation into the circumstances surrounding The Vivienne’s death. “No suspicious circumstances surrounding the death” were found, according to the Cheshire Coroner’s Court in Warrington, England. The Coroner, Victoria Davies, noted that the cause of death was identified as “unnatural” following a post-mortem examination. The investigation, scheduled to extend through June 30, 2024, was aimed at providing clarity on the exact circumstances of their passing. The Vivienne’s body was discovered by their father, Lee Williams, in the bathroom of their home in Chorlton-by-Backford, near Chester, on the day of their death.
